jQuery 插件
简介
jQuery 插件是扩展 jQuery 库功能的代码段。它们允许开发人员轻松创建自定义功能,而无需修改 jQuery 本身的核心代码。
多级标题
安装和使用插件
使用 CDN:
在 HTML 文档中包含 jQuery 和插件脚本。
例如:` `
使用 npm:
使用 npm 包管理器安装插件。
例如:`npm install jquery-plugin-name`
通过 `require()` 函数导入插件。
使用本地文件:
将插件脚本下载到您的项目中。
在 HTML 文档中包含该脚本。
使用插件的方法
每个插件都提供了一组方法。
使用 `.` 语法访问方法并传递参数。
例如:`$(selector).pluginMethod(options)`
自定义插件
创建一个构造函数并定义方法和属性。
将构造函数作为参数传递给 `$.fn` 函数。
例如:```javascript $.fn.myPlugin = function(options) {// 初始化插件...// 自定义方法this.customMethod = function() {...};// 返回插件实例return this; }; ```
使用自定义插件
在 HTML 元素上调用自定义方法。
例如:`$('#element').myPlugin().customMethod()`
优点
可扩展性:
允许开发人员根据需要扩展 jQuery 功能。
代码重用:
可以跨多个项目重用公共代码段。
简洁性:
通过提供方法和属性来访问复杂功能,简化了开发。
灵活性:
允许开发人员创建定制解决方案以满足特定需求。
缺点
可能会有性能影响:
使用过多的插件可能会导致性能下降。
冲突:
多个插件可能会以意想不到的方式相互作用。
文档化不力:
一些插件可能缺乏适当的文档。
结论
jQuery 插件是一个强大的工具,可以显著增强 jQuery 的功能。它们允许开发人员轻松创建自定义解决方案,提高开发效率并扩展 jQuery 的可能性。
**jQuery 插件****简介**jQuery 插件是扩展 jQuery 库功能的代码段。它们允许开发人员轻松创建自定义功能,而无需修改 jQuery 本身的核心代码。**多级标题****安装和使用插件*** **使用 CDN:*** 在 HTML 文档中包含 jQuery 和插件脚本。* 例如:` ` * **使用 npm:*** 使用 npm 包管理器安装插件。* 例如:`npm install jquery-plugin-name`* 通过 `require()` 函数导入插件。 * **使用本地文件:*** 将插件脚本下载到您的项目中。* 在 HTML 文档中包含该脚本。**使用插件的方法*** 每个插件都提供了一组方法。 * 使用 `.` 语法访问方法并传递参数。 * 例如:`$(selector).pluginMethod(options)`**自定义插件*** 创建一个构造函数并定义方法和属性。 * 将构造函数作为参数传递给 `$.fn` 函数。 * 例如:```javascript $.fn.myPlugin = function(options) {// 初始化插件...// 自定义方法this.customMethod = function() {...};// 返回插件实例return this; }; ```**使用自定义插件*** 在 HTML 元素上调用自定义方法。 * 例如:`$('
element').myPlugin().customMethod()`**优点*** **可扩展性:**允许开发人员根据需要扩展 jQuery 功能。 * **代码重用:**可以跨多个项目重用公共代码段。 * **简洁性:**通过提供方法和属性来访问复杂功能,简化了开发。 * **灵活性:**允许开发人员创建定制解决方案以满足特定需求。**缺点*** **可能会有性能影响:**使用过多的插件可能会导致性能下降。 * **冲突:**多个插件可能会以意想不到的方式相互作用。 * **文档化不力:**一些插件可能缺乏适当的文档。**结论**jQuery 插件是一个强大的工具,可以显著增强 jQuery 的功能。它们允许开发人员轻松创建自定义解决方案,提高开发效率并扩展 jQuery 的可能性。